Deus in Adjutorium – "O God come to my assistance"
Hymn: "O Sun of Justice, Christ Our Lord." English Translation ICEL ©2023 published in "The Divine Office Hymnal,” GIA Publications, Inc.
Psalm 57 (StH tone C)
Canticle: Jeremiah 31v10-14 (tone II)
Psalm 48 (tone IV)
Reading: Hebrews 2v9-10
Responsory: God himself will set me free, from the hunter's snare.
Benedictus – Canticle of Zechariah (tone VIII)
Intercessions: Let your word be a lamp to guide us.
The Lord’s Prayer (ICEL)
Concluding Prayers
